“Visitor from the Past” is an award-winning tobacco-use prevention curriculum for students grades 4 through 12. Designed in the unique style of radio drama, “Visitor” tells the story in ten cliff-hanging episodes of George Donovan, veteran reporter for the Daily Telegraph, who, with the help of a Professor Talbour and his wife Willamena, travels backward in time to the year 1618. His plan is to convince Sir Walter Raleigh to return with him to the twentieth century, so he can see for himself all the suffering and illness caused by tobacco. Of course, there are those with vested interests who will stop at nothing to prevent such a scheme from succeeding!
  A beautifully illustrated 40-page teacher’s guide accompanies “Visitor,” along with “Talkin’ Tobacco,” a do-it-yourself radio drama script, complete with detailed instructions, that an entire class of students can perform.
